Premier Capital Group Salary

How much does the Premier Capital Group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Premier Capital Group in the United States is $87,844.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Premier Capital Group typically range from $77,029 to $99,600 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Premier Capital Group’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

About Premier Capital Group
With our dedication and commitment in the market, today our foot prints cover Hong KongNew ZealandAustraliaSingaporeCanadaAmerica and Mainland China. In 1997, Premier Capital Group entered into the mainland China market and has since established 10 offices strategically located in the major cities of Beijing, Shanghai, Guangzhou, Shenzhen, Chengdu, Dalian, Hangzhou, Shenyang, Xiamen, and Zhengzhou

What Is the Cost of Living Near Columbia?

Understanding the cost of living near Columbia is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Premier Capital Group.
Columbia's Cost of Living Index is approximately 89.5 (10.5% less expensive than US average; 6.1% less than SC average). State capital (Univ. of SC, Fort Jackson), affordable housing. COMET b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Premier Capital Group,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Premier Capital Group sal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$240 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(COMET mon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,280 - $3,620+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
